End of series for Friborg. After 7 consecutive games without the slightest defeat, Julian Schuster's men were abandoned by grace. This Sunday, they fell at home against the Berlin Union (1-2), after a match which had nevertheless seen them open the scoring through Holer (29th, 1-0). A very stealthy joy since as an extension of the action, Rani Khedira, Sami's little brother, reduced the gap (30th, 1-1).

On the return from the locker room, it was the player loaned by Lille, Andrej Ilic, who allowed visitors to take the advantage and finally win (48th, 1-2). In the ranking, Friborg is 7th and lacks the opportunity to return to the qualifying places at the Champions League. The Union Berlin turns its back on its concerns and the red zone, now 8 points.
